Inflation will decline, but incomes must rise ahead of this inflation.

We have to make up for what we lost in the last year and a half.

The EC recognizes this trend.

But I doubt that we have realized it in our country.

This was stated in the studio of "Hello, Bulgaria" by the Chief Economist of the Central Bank of Ukraine Lyubomir Kostov.

According to him, the situation in Bulgaria is a little worse than in other countries.

"Inflation is slowing down.

This will last a whole year.

The growth rate will decrease but remain positive.

To put it in a simpler way - if the price of bread has increased by 20%, it will continue to increase in price, but by 15 percent", pointed out Kostov. 

He also commented on the measures of the "Donev" cabinet regarding prices: "The measures were late."

A long time ago, the CPC, CPC and other institutions had to go in and check the prices in the shops.

How are they formed and is there a speculum," stressed Kostov.
